Chassis, Suspension, Brakes & Wheels
| Frametype | Steel tubular |
|---|---|
| Frontbrakes | Single disc. 2-piston |
| Frontbrakesdiameter | 270 mm (10.6 inches) |
| Frontsuspension | Inverted telescopic fork |
| Fronttyre | 2.75-17 |
| Rearbrakes | Single disc. 1-piston |
| Rearbrakesdiameter | 210 mm (8.3 inches) |
| Rearsuspension | Steel swingarm, monoshock |
| Reartyre | 3.25-17 |
| Wheels | Wire spoked |
Engine & Transmission
| Coolingsystem | Oil & air |
|---|---|
| Displacement | 223.0 ccm (13.61 cubic inches) |
| Enginedetails | Balancer shaft |
| Enginetype | Single cylinder, four-stroke |
| Fuelsystem | Carburettor |
| Ignition | CDI |
| Lubricationsystem | Dry sump |
| Power | 18.0 HP (13.1 kW)) @ 8500 RPM |
| Transmissiontypefinaldrive | Chain (final drive) |
| Valvespercylinder | 2 |
Other Specifications
| Coloroptions | Black/red, military green |
|---|---|
| Comments | Sold in Eastern Europe. |
| Light | LED headlight |
| Starter | Electric |
Physical Measures & Capacities
| Groundclearance | 260 mm (10.2 inches) |

About Geon Scrambler 250 2022
Introducing the 2022 Geon Scrambler 250, a striking naked bike that perfectly marries classic styling with modern performance. Designed for the urban commuter and weekend adventurer alike, the Scrambler 250 stands out in a crowded market with its rugged aesthetics and versatile capabilities. This motorcycle is particularly well-suited for riders in Eastern Europe who appreciate a machine that can tackle both city streets and off-road trails with equal ease. With a sleek design and a range of vibrant color options, including a bold black/red and a military green, this bike is sure to turn heads wherever you go.
At the heart of the Scrambler 250 is a robust 223cc engine equipped with a balancer shaft, delivering a respectable 18 horsepower at 8,500 RPM. This powertrain, complemented by a dependable carburettor fuel system and CDI ignition, offers a smooth and responsive ride. The combination of oil and air cooling ensures optimal performance in a variety of conditions, while the chain final drive provides efficient power delivery to the rear wheel. Riders will appreciate the bike's lightweight design and nimble handling, making it an ideal choice for navigating tight corners and urban traffic with confidence.
The chassis of the Scrambler 250 is constructed from a durable steel tubular frame, ensuring both strength and stability. The inverted telescopic front fork and a steel swingarm with monoshock rear suspension provide excellent handling and comfort over various terrains. Stopping power is delivered via a single disc setup at both the front (270 mm) and rear (210 mm), offering reliable braking performance. With a ground clearance of 260 mm, this motorcycle is built to handle off-road excursions without compromising on-road performance. An electric starter adds to the convenience, making it easy to hit the road with a simple push of a button.
